(Bloomberg) -- Mexican billionaire Ricardo Salinas said in a tweet he was thinking about buying Citigroup Inc.’s Mexican retail business known as Citibanamex and decided not to.

“It takes too much time and investment, and then you have to fix its operation and invest in technology,” Salinas said, adding he’d prefer to invest in his Banco Azteca and compete with whoever buys the bank.

Salinas tweeted in January he’d asked his team to look into acquiring Citibanamex, just hours after Citigroup announced plans to exit consumer-banking operations in Mexico.

President Andres Manuel Lopez Obrador has said he’d like the bank to be bought by local investors and included Salinas’s Banco Azteca as a potential option. AMLO, as the president is known, said he’s not against foreigners but he’d like the bank to become “Mexicanized.”
